Transaction 6a90f740e5b61c0caa78078260d0caa080775a4c2004f5ef0296e68fd0535a03
1 Input
1 Output
-
6a90f740e5b61c0caa78078260d0caa080775a4c2004f5ef0296e68fd0535a03:0
- value
- 314109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ed5faba43b6f6fc2ef9c463582d2a49ae652ee63 OP_EQUAL
- address
- 3PL8gJrfNmHxaSfzknR7i4Rr9s7Nre9MNS